Program Manager - Medicare Analytics (REMOTE)
Molina Healthcare Job ID 2036412JOB DESCRIPTION
Job Summary
Provides support to Molina functional areas through program management, including policy, workflow and process documentation, management of program controls, vendor practices, budgets, governance frameworks, playbooks and best practices, and champion networks, as applicable.
Job Duties
- Responsible for driving operational excellence by creating key policies, streamlining workflows with dynamic playbooks, and ensuring robust internal controls—all while championing best practices that keep us agile, compliant, and continuously improving.
- Supports operational coordination across the team by tracking deliverables, managing task prioritization (including backlog and defect tracking), and ensuring work items remain aligned to team priorities and timelines
- At the direction of Medicare program leadership, supports portfolio management and/or initiative-specific change and project management
- Tracks performance metrics, monitors team productivity, and helps ensure value realization from deployed solutions through structured reporting and operational oversight
- Collaborates with other Functional Areas, Legal, Compliance, and Information Security to ensure governance standards are upheld.
- Coordinates recurring meetings to support governance framework, prioritization discussions, and decision-making processes, as needed.
- Identifies opportunities/gaps, provides recommendations on program enhancements to respective leadership team, implements recommended processes and trains users on them
- Collaborates with key stakeholders to support dissemination and adoption of program guardrails, processes, best practices and other collateral.
- Routinely reviews program documentation and collateral to ensure current and accurate reflection of business needs.
- Responsible for creating & maintaining business requirements documents, test plans, requirements traceability matrix, user training materials and other related documentation
- Utilizes project and task management tools (JIRA preferred) to track deliverables, maintain backlog visibility, and support operational coordination.
- Generates and distributes standard reports on schedule and performs basic data analysis to support reporting and operational insights
- Manages program budget, as applicable, supporting project prioritization.
JOB QUALIFICATIONS
RE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S:
- At least 4 years of Program and/or Project management experience, or equivalent combination of relevant education and experience.
- Operational Process Improvement experience.
- Managed Care experience, preferably in a shared service, CoE or matrixed environment.
- Experience with Microsoft Project and Visio.
- Strong presentation and communication skills.
P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:
- Experience with Medicare programs
- Experience with project/workflow management tools (JIRA preferred)
- Ability to perform basic data analysis (SQL or similar tools)
- Familiarity with PowerBI, Tableau, or similar reporting tools
